Bottled. Nicely rounded malty aroma with a bit of caramel, mild buttery notes, and toasted grain. A bit of spice, sweet, with a light floral hoppiness. Dark caramel brown clear, with a medium foamy off-white lacing head. Medium watery body with medium-light carbonation. Starts fairly sweet, with caramel and toasted grain, a light spicy undertone like cinammon or something. Brown sugar. A little bit of bitterness in the finish with mild nutty aftertaste.
